the science

One of the main benefits of this mask is antioxidant protection. Although Tocopheryl Acetate (Vitamin E) is a potent antioxidant, however, listed as the last ingredient in the INCI, it is unlikely to have much effect. Responsible for delivering this benefit and featured at more significant concentrations are botanical ingredients. Cherry Blossom Extract is a potent antioxidant with soothing anti-inflammatory properties. It helps to heal and protect skin from free radical damage and hence premature ageing.

Boosting anti-inflammatory strength and helping to control sebum production is Lavender Extract. It provides antibacterial properties to help achieve clear skin by reducing the severity of breakouts while also lessening acne scarring and uneven pigmentation. Bergamot Leaf Extract is highly antiseptic so also helps to treat acne and skin conditions. The Menthol in Peppermint Leaf Extract has a cooling effect and also helps to brighten dull skin. It too improves pore health and sebum control to prevent congestion and blemishes. Further an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, antiseptic and soothing effects are delivered by Freesia Refracta, Matricaria Flower and Rosemary Leaf Extracts. These plant extracts may contribute a natural aroma to the essence, although fragrance is also added. They can also be sensitizing so should be introduced with caution.

Humectants, Glycerin and Butylene Glycol enhance hydration, the latter also assisting to increase the penetration of other ingredients. Meanwhile emollients such as Isopentyldiol, Cetyl Ethylhexanoate and Caprylic/Capric Triglyceride help to reduce water loss for more supple skin texture. Another great moisturiser is Allantoin while Arginine additionally stimulates collagen promotion.

The remainder of the formula consists of thickening agents, emulsifiers, texture enhancers and preservatives.

the performance

Typical of such a product, each mask is enclosed in an air tight pouch, the set of ten presented in an attractive cardboard pack. I really like the graphic design of this mask, it’s unique but on trend for a young market. It’s also very affordable, each mask priced at USD$1.50 or AUD$2.10.

The pouch is easy to rip open. Within, the sheet is folded over on itself a few times for fit (as shown above). There is no protective inner lining to assist with unfolding but after using most of the sheets, I can conclude none of the masks ripped when unraveling and application was quite simple.
 
B-Liv Sakura Bliss Sheet Mask Remaining Essence
The reason for this is that the sheet itself is made of a tough eco-friendly tencel fabric which by definition is a natural cellulosic fibre obtained from wood pulp. It’s fully biodegradable too. The fabric is soft but extremely strong, hence there is no need to protect it with a separator film. It fits really well too. It’s particularly good where a lot of others fail, securing nicely around the nose without lift. There isn’t an excess of material hanging in any direction either so it’s very comfortable to wear. There’s enough fold over to accommodate different sized faces too. It adheres well and stays in place for the entire wear time without any need for patting down or adjustment.

The essence is milky in appearance and quite thick in texture. There is a bit of added fragrance (second last on the INCI) but overall, the scent is quite subtle. It has a slightly floral/medicinal smell which I didn’t mind, although as usual, I do prefer my skincare fragrance free. However, I didn’t notice it while wearing and in my case, caused me no irritation.

There is plenty left in the pouch which I usually smear on my neck, chest and arms. Each sheet is drenched and still feels wet following removal after the recommended wear time of 20 minutes. Upon placing the sheet on the face, the cooling sensation is instant and constant. My skin felt cool and almost cold over the 20-30 minutes. So, it definitely has a positive impact for inflamed skin, providing a continuous cooling sensation.
 
B-Liv Sakura Bliss Sheet Mask Essence
The essence absorbs well with a little patting once the sheet is removed. It isn’t sticky and only tacky for a short time, the residue quickly dissipating. As well as being great for inflammation, this mask delivers a hydration boost that is instantly apparent. Skin looks and feels more plump, even and healthy, an effect that lasts for a few hours.

I also found that this mask did a lot for oil control. My combination skin felt well balanced and this effect lasted most of the day. It would be of great benefit to oily and acne prone skin types.

There are also antioxidant benefits claimed, however, protection and anti-aging effects are impossible to measure without stringent lab conditions and lengthy trials so I will refrain from making any judgement on this. Suffice it to say antioxidants in the formula are capable of neutralising free radicals to prevent premature ageing and are also on the skin for a reasonable amount of time so as to be capable of imparting this benefit.
